Supreme Court Delays Decision on JSW Steel’s ₹19,700 Crore Restructuring Proposal for Bhushan Power

The Supreme Court of India has temporarily deferred its decision on JSW Steel’s Rs 19,700 crore restructuring plan for Bhushan Power. This plan is part of efforts to help Bhushan Power overcome financial difficulties and repay its creditors.

JSW Steel’s proposal is seen as a key step towards improving the company’s operations and ensuring repayment to creditors. However, due to objections raised by some parties, the court has reserved its judgment after a detailed review of the matter.

The verdict will impact not only JSW Steel and Bhushan Power but also the implementation of corporate restructuring and insolvency laws in India. The court’s decision could set a guiding precedent for handling similar cases in the future.

Experts believe the ruling will promote stability and transparency in India’s industrial sector. The forthcoming Supreme Court verdict is expected to be significant and will assist the corporate world in planning their restructuring strategies.
